Which types of electromagnetic waves have longer wavelengths than visible light?

Explanation:
The types of electromagnetic waves that have longer wavelengths than visible light include radio waves and microwaves. Visible light has wavelengths ranging from approximately 400 nanometers (violet) to about 700 nanometers (red). In the electromagnetic spectrum, radio waves, which have wavelengths that can range from millimeters to kilometers, are situated at the longer-wavelength end. Microwaves have wavelengths that range from about 1 millimeter to 1 meter, placing them also beyond the visible spectrum. Understanding the arrangement of the electromagnetic spectrum is critical in identifying where various types of waves fit in relation to visible light. Both radio waves and microwaves are significant in communications and various technologies, which utilize their longer wavelengths for efficient signal transmission.
